> > The bcma driver core can be built with or without DT support, but
> > it fails to build when CONFIG_OF=y and CONFIG_OF_IRQ=n, which
> > can happen on platforms that do not support IRQ domains.
> > 
> > ERROR: "irq_create_of_mapping" [drivers/bcma/bcma.ko] undefined!
> > ERROR: "of_irq_parse_raw" [drivers/bcma/bcma.ko] undefined!
> > ERROR: "of_irq_parse_one" [drivers/bcma/bcma.ko] undefined!
> > 
> > This adds another compile-time check for OF_IRQ, but also
> > gets rid of now unneeded #ifdef checks: Using the simpler
> > IS_ENABLED() check for OF_IRQ also covers the case of not
> > having CONFIG_OF enabled. The check for CONFIG_OF_ADDRESS
> > was added to allow building on architectures without
> > OF_ADDRESS, but that has been addressed already in
> > b1d06b60e90c ("of: Provide static inline function for
> > of_translate_address if needed").
